GlaxoSmithKline Pharmaceuticals FCF Yield % Explanation

Similar to Earnings Yield %, FCF Yield % is financial solvency ratio. A lower ratio suggests a less attractive investment, indicating that investors might not receive substantial returns in proportion to their investment. Conversely, a high free cash flow yield signals that a company generates sufficient cash to comfortably meet its debts, obligations, and dividend payments, making it a promising investment choice.

GlaxoSmithKline Pharmaceuticals FCF Yield % Calculation

FCF Yield % is a financial solvency ratio that compares the free cash flow a company is expected to earn against its market value.

GlaxoSmithKline Pharmaceuticals's FCF Yield % for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

FCF Yield %=Free Cash Flow / Market Cap
=8480.204 / 386753.898
=2.19%

GlaxoSmithKline Pharmaceuticals Business Description

Other Exchanges 500660:India
Address Dr. Annie Besant Road, No. 252, GSK House, Worli, Mumbai, MH, IND, 400030
GlaxoSmithKline Pharmaceuticals Ltd is engaged interalia, in the business of manufacturing, distributing and trading in pharmaceuticals. It is healthcare organisation focused on uniting science, technology and talent to get ahead of disease. The company's product portfolio comprises a broad range of General Medicines which includes anti-infectives, pain management, vitamins, minerals, nutritionals, hormones, dermatologicals, vaccines for both children and adults, and specialty medicines for respiratory and oncology. Its focused brands are Augmentin, Ceftum, Flutivate, T-bat, Betnovate, Neosporin, Tenovate, Physiogel, Calpol and Calpol T. The company has single reportable segment. The company has presence in India, and also Outside India. It generates majority of revenue from India.
